It is easier for us to understand the email side of things if we first define what an abandoned cart is.

An abandoned cart occurs when a customer adds an item to their shopping cart but leaves the store without making a purchase. Let’s assume that a recipient comes to your website after receiving an email about a sale offering 30% off. After discovering them at a meager price, they add the ideal pair of shoes to their cart.

However, when they discover that shipping isn’t included, they dejectedly leave the page and resume looking through their inbox.

That is an illustration of cart abandonment.

An abandoned cart email is a reminder email sent to a customer who abandoned their shopping cart.

For instance, the shoe company might send a recipient a reminder about the shoes they’ve shown interest in. If that doesn’t work, they might send them a free shipping coupon. Returning to the website, the recipient is delighted to purchase the shoes.

That’s basically how abandoned cart emails operate.

The key to creating a great abandoned cart email subject line is to make customers important and get their attention. You also have to play at their feelings.

A great abandoned cart subject line gives the FOMO (fear of missing out) to the customer. When they feel that fear, they have a sense of urgency to complete their purchase. This strategy always works in eCommerce, not only in abandoned carts.

Try to personalize your abandoned cart email a little bit. For example, refer to the customer in their own name in the subject line of the cart abandonment email. This simple action on your message will leave the customer thinking that there is a connection between your business and them.

Research shows that personalized email subject lines are more effective in getting people to open your abandoned cart emails. A little bit of effort encourages the customers to finish their purchase!

The best part is that you don’t need a huge investment to add personalization to your email subject lines!

Why Do Customers Abandon Their Shopping Carts?

There are many reasons for a customer to abandon their cart as they are nearing checkout. Cart abandonment is a popular phenomenon in eCommerce. Here are some of the possible reasons behind their decisions:

  • The online shop wanted customers to create an account before they could complete their purchase.
  • Your website didn’t offer the preferred payment method.
  • The cost of shipping wasn’t included in the price. They were expecting free shipping, but you didn’t offer it.
  • There were hidden costs (taxes, service fees) that were only visible at the checkout.
  • Customers found the item cheaper when they checked for the last time.

Now, some of these reasons are things you can account for. You can’t give discounts to everyone who abandoned their shopping cart. However, you can update your site design and make all the fees transparent. Copy your competitors in the eCommerce market and take them as an example. Do they offer free and fast shipping? Or is it long and takes more than five days?
